"In the depths of reason, the mental health pandemic" brings articles related to feelings and emotions that surfaced or were born in a pandemic scenario. Authored by the PhD, neuroscientist, neuropsychologist and biologist Fabiano de Abreu, the book is the sixth part of the “Knowledge for all” project, developed during the pandemic and which aims to teach readers about human behavior and possible solutions to preserve mental health in such difficult times and long social distance.

According to the author, we are all experiencing collective lack of control, that works like a loop in the brain, and puts people in situations of emotional variations and anxiety is among them. Anxiety works as a pendency, whether to solve problems or seek achievements, highlights Fabiano de Abreu. He points out that "when this feeling arises in a disorderly way, causes dysfunction in neurotransmitters that are our life messengers, that control our state of being, as well as our biological needs".

Concerned with accentuated and constant anxiety, Fabiano de Abreu argues that reading is related to neuroplasticity and content with knowledge. "I always say that the more knowledge a person acquires, more options to choose from for better decisions".

To reach a high number of people and encourage reading, the author decided to distribute the book for free.. Those interested in the content can download it and on Google Play for free viewing by ISBN:9786599231513. "My intention with the content is to contribute to improving public health", notes.
